Just got my new Magic Keyboard and running into problems. The u,I,o,j,k,l,m,. keys do not work. I have tried the suggestions from this board posted last year. Still don’t work. Please help


iPad Pro, iPadOS 17

Ensure that you have disabled both Full Keyboard Access and MouseKeys:

  • Settings > Accessibility > Keyboards > Full Keyboard Access - set to OFF
  • Settings > Accessibility > Touch > Assistive Touch > Mouse Keys - set to OFF
